Rafael Ortega

Rafael Ortega
Rafael holds a B.Eng. in Mechatronics from Tecnológico de Monterrey and an M.S. in Robotics from Carnegie Mellon. He cut his teeth building perception pipelines for mobile robots in cluttered warehouses, tuning sensor fusion and debugging time-sync issues the hard way. Later, as an edge-AI consultant, he helped factories deploy real-time models on modest hardware, balancing accuracy with latency and power budgets. His writing brings that shop-floor pragmatism to topics like robotics safety, MLOps for embedded devices, and responsible automation. Expect diagrams, honest trade-offs, and “we tried this and it failed—here’s why” energy. Rafael mentors robotics clubs, contributes to open-source tooling for dataset versioning, and speaks about the human implications of automation for line operators.
